A smart kitchen is no longer just a concept but a reality for many forward-thinking restaurants. These kitchens are equipped with connected devices and intelligent systems that allow operators to optimize food preparation, improve consistency, and reduce waste. Smart kitchens use a combination of IoT (Internet of Things) sensors, cloud computing, and artificial intelligence (AI) to manage every aspect of kitchen operations in real time.

Devices such as smart ovens, refrigerators, and cooking equipment can now be connected to a centralized system, allowing restaurant managers to monitor the status of each piece of equipment remotely. For example, smart ovens can automatically adjust temperature and cooking time based on the type of dish, reducing human error and ensuring that meals are prepared consistently every time.

Additionally, inventory management is being streamlined with smart sensors that track stock levels and provide real-time updates to kitchen staff. RFID technology can track ingredients from delivery through to their use in the kitchen, allowing managers to keep a precise record of what’s in stock and when to reorder. This eliminates waste and reduces the chance of running out of key ingredients during peak hours.

AI-Powered Cooking: Efficiency and Consistency

One of the most significant technological advancements in the smart kitchen is the integration of artificial intelligence (AI). AI-driven systems can analyze large amounts of data and make decisions in real time, allowing kitchens to improve efficiency and reduce human error.

AI-powered cooking equipment, such as robotic chefs or automated fryers, can help reduce labour costs and increase speed during peak service times. These machines can learn from previous cooking sessions, adjusting temperatures, cooking times, and processes to optimize performance. With AI, kitchens can predict demand, adjusting cooking schedules to ensure the right amount of food is prepared without overproduction, reducing waste and maximizing profits.

Beyond cooking, AI systems are also enhancing the predictive maintenance of kitchen equipment. Instead of waiting for equipment to break down, AI can predict when maintenance is required based on usage patterns and environmental data. This proactive approach ensures that kitchen operations remain smooth and costly repairs are avoided.

Cloud-Based Management for Seamless Operations

In addition to smart kitchen equipment, cloud-based management systems are playing an essential role in the evolution of foodservice operations. These systems enable restaurant owners and managers to control and monitor all aspects of their business from anywhere in the world, using just a smartphone, tablet, or laptop.

A key benefit of cloud-based systems is the ability to manage inventory, staffing, menu design, and customer data in real-time. Restaurant operators can track inventory levels, review order histories, and make adjustments to the menu based on customer preferences or sales trends—all from a single interface. Data analytics provided by these platforms help restaurants optimize their operations, ensuring that they are always prepared to meet customer demand efficiently.

Cloud systems also provide a centralized database, allowing restaurants with multiple locations to maintain consistency in menu items, pricing, and promotions. This means that managers can make changes across all branches instantly, ensuring uniformity in service and offerings.

Connected Dining: Enhancing Customer Experience

While smart kitchens help restaurants improve efficiency in the back of house, connected dining technologies are transforming the customer experience in the front of house. The growing popularity of contactless dining, QR code menus, and mobile ordering apps has been fueled by the demand for more convenient and personalized experiences.

In many modern restaurants, customers can browse the menu, place orders, and pay directly from their smartphones. QR codes placed on tables or menus allow customers to view digital menus, reducing the need for physical contact with servers and minimizing wait times. This is particularly beneficial in post-pandemic dining environments, where safety and hygiene are top priorities.

Mobile ordering apps are also driving a significant change in how customers interact with restaurants. These apps allow diners to place orders ahead of time, either for pickup or delivery, offering a level of convenience that traditional ordering methods simply can’t match. Furthermore, these apps enable personalized recommendations based on customer data, such as previous orders and dietary preferences, creating a more tailored dining experience.

Integrating Online and In-House Ordering

The shift toward connected dining is also helping restaurants seamlessly integrate their in-house dining experience with online ordering platforms. Many restaurants are adopting omnichannel ordering systems, where customers can place orders via a website, mobile app, or in person at the restaurant, all while maintaining a consistent experience across all channels.

By using a unified system, restaurants can easily track and manage orders, whether they are being placed in-house or for delivery. These systems automatically update inventory and ensure that kitchens are preparing the correct dishes based on the orders received, reducing errors and improving customer satisfaction.

Data-Driven Decision Making: Leveraging Customer Insights

Data analytics is one of the most powerful tools driving IT innovation in the foodservice industry. Restaurants are now able to gather and analyze vast amounts of customer data from various touchpoints, including mobile apps, loyalty programs, online ordering systems, and social media.

With this data, restaurants can personalize marketing efforts, adjust menus based on customer preferences, and track real-time performance metrics. For example, point-of-sale (POS) systems integrated with analytics tools can provide insights into peak dining hours, popular dishes, and customer spending patterns, enabling restaurant managers to make more informed decisions about staffing, inventory, and promotions.
